Dating App Etiquette: Do’s and Don’ts for Online Romantics 

In our modern age of connectivity, online dating has transformed from a novel idea into something that’s well-known and almost universally accepted. For many people, virtual romance has become the go-to method to find a potential partner. But, with its increasing popularity comes the need for a fresh set of manners. So, whether you’re a newbie or a seasoned swiper, here’s a guide to dating app etiquette for the online romantic.

First Impressions Matter 

When you’re using the best dating apps, it’s important to consider the first impressions you make. You wouldn’t attend a first date wearing pyjamas, would you? Similarly, your profile photos should reflect the best, but real, version of you. Avoid excessive filters or old photos. Instead, choose recent snaps to use on dating apps that represent your personality and interests.  

Honesty is the Best Policy 

It’s tempting to embellish your online persona for the best dating apps, but honesty sets a foundation for trust. Remember, it’s not just about creating an attractive online profile, but about finding somebody who appreciates you for who you are. Be truthful about things like your age, interests, and what you’re looking for in a partner.  

Respectful Conversations Start Here 

We’ve all heard stories of inappropriate messages or unsolicited photos – even on the best dating apps. Don’t be that person. Start conversations respectfully and accept it and move on if somebody doesn’t respond. Pestering somebody isn’t going to get you a date – it’s off-putting.  

Plan Real Meetings in Safe Spaces 

Once you have established a connection with somebody and feel ready to meet up with them in person, choose a public place. Cafes, parks, or popular landmarks can be great options. This ensures safety and comfort for both parties, setting the stage for a relaxed and enjoyable first date.  

Take Things at Your Own Pace 

There’s no fixed timeline when it comes to online dating. Whether you prefer to exchange messages for weeks before you meet up, or jump straight into a face-to-face catch up, trust your instincts. Everyone’s comfort level is unique, so don’t let anybody rush you into doing something you’re not ready for.  

When It’s Not a Match, Be Kind 

Not every online interaction will lead to fireworks, and that’s okay. If you feel a lack of connection, it’s a good idea to communicate your feelings rather than ghosting. Most people who use the best dating apps aren’t expecting to find The One instantly. A simple message expressing gratitude for the chat but acknowledging the absence of a spark is considerate.  

Avoid Over Sharing 

While it’s great to open up, connect, and get to know somebody, remember that online platforms aren’t often the place for deeply personal or financial details. Keep the conversation light and relevant, leaving sensitive topics for more established relationships or face-to-face discussions. And remember, if somebody asks you for personal information or money, it’s probably a scam. Report the message immediately; the best dating apps have systems in place to protect you.  

When it comes to online romance, a balance of authenticity, respect, and caution is required. By following these pointers, you’ll create positive interactions and build meaningful connections.
